Transaction bfd4d95fd7768332e51735926efaa1b877b981e989dea869df6ca05fb9d71f09

2 Input
1 Outputs
  • bfd4d95fd7768332e51735926efaa1b877b981e989dea869df6ca05fb9d71f09:0
  • value  1829923
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G